About the role
Job summary
The Integrated Corporate Services (ICS) is a shared corporate service. It provides corporate services (HR, Finance, Digital, Commercial, Security and Estates) across the Department for Energy Security & Net Zero (DESNZ) and the Department for Science, Innovation & Technology (DSIT).
Our team of over 400 professionals will be leading the way in how these functions will be delivered in the future. Our ambition is to be the leading provider of integrated corporate services for government and set the standard for quality, efficiency, and innovation in our field.

Job description
Join ICS Digital, where innovation meets expertise to create digital solutions. We are a cohesive digital community who work in the open, solving problems together and fostering a culture of transparency and collaboration. Our commitment to user-focused design and data-driven decision-making ensures that we deliver accessible services tailored to the needs of our customers.The Data and Development team is part of the D3 (Data, Delivery and Design) function within ICS Digital. We are a data-driven team that delivers data-focused services and products for colleagues across DESNZ and other government departments or bodies. Our close-knit team brings together Data Engineers, Data Scientists, Data Analysts, Data Transparency Specialists and Software Developers, working collaboratively to deliver insight, innovation and value.
We are looking for a Lead Data Engineer to join the team and own the development of the Data Management System, which provides end to end data ingestion, processing and storage capabilities that are used to provide insights and decision-making inputs that are core to the challenges that face the Departments today. For example, we have recently worked on projects that have enabled grants to be paid out to citizens and businesses as part of the Energy Affordability programme. Additionally, we have provided insights into key Energy Efficiency projects that have been at the heart of key Department delivery commitments.

Person specification
- Design, build and evolve secure, data pipelines that reliably support complex operational needs.
- Define and enforce standards for data engineering to ensure solutions are scalable, maintainable and safe to change.
- Provide strong technical leadership to the team, including setting direction, reviewing critical code, mentoring engineers and upholding high engineering standards.
- Build a high performing, motivated team by fostering a culture of learning, experimentation and professionalism, by being an effective, supportive line manager.
- Owning Data Engineering best practice through building a community of practice across the government departments ICS delivers for.
The above responsibilities are not exhaustive, and the post holders may be required to undertake some additional tasks not listed above, within the remit of their grade, to support the team.
As a line manager, you will be responsible for working with your members of staff to define their objectives, as well as managing their development and performance.
Essential Criteria
- Accomplished expert data engineer with experience of producing, maintaining and updating data models which solve business problems and are optimised for data analysis.
- Extensive experience using and managing an Azure based Data Platform with expertise in Azure Databricks, using Pyspark to build data pipelines; and using their experience to continuously improve the codebase and reliability of solutions.
- Experience transforming complex structured and semi-structured data into structures and layers that enable analysis, defining and promoting best practices for creating repeatable, reliable and reusable data solutions that therefore drive impact and value.
- Can listen to and interpret the needs of technical and non-technical stakeholders, manage their expectations and influence outcomes
- Experience of providing technical leadership, guiding and mentoring engineering teams.
- Experience in unit testing, end-to-end testing and quality assurance in a Data Engineering context.
- Analytical and problem-solving capabilities; self-starter willing to pro-actively problem-solve by researching, learning, testing, and deploying new code solutions independently.
- Experience writing code in Python and SQL.
Desirable Criteria
- Knowledge and experience of data modelling, analytical technologies, data visualisation.
- Experience in DevOps practices including Azure CI/CD, YAML pipelines, git and Terraform.
